7Kernel Configuration
8====================
9
10To enable ALSA support you need at least to build the kernel with
11primary sound card support (CONFIG_SOUND). Since ALSA can emulate OSS,
12you don't have to choose any of the OSS modules.
13
14Enable "OSS API emulation" (CONFIG_SND_OSSEMUL) and both OSS mixer and
15PCM supports if you want to run OSS applications with ALSA.
16
17If you want to support the WaveTable functionality on cards such as
18SB Live! then you need to enable "Sequencer support"
19(CONFIG_SND_SEQUENCER).
20
21To make ALSA debug messages more verbose, enable the "Verbose printk"
22and "Debug" options. To check for memory leaks, turn on "Debug memory"
23too. "Debug detection" will add checks for the detection of cards.
24
25Please note that all the ALSA ISA drivers support the Linux isapnp API
26(if the card supports ISA PnP). You don't need to configure the cards
27using isapnptools.

64 Module snd-pcm-oss
65 ------------------
66
67 The PCM OSS emulation module.
68 This module takes options which change the mapping of devices.
69
70 dsp_map - PCM device number maps assigned to the 1st OSS device.
71 - Default: 0
72 adsp_map - PCM device number maps assigned to the 2st OSS device.
73 - Default: 1
74 nonblock_open
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+020075 - Don't block opening busy PCM devices. Default: 1
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-070076
77 For example, when dsp_map=2, /dev/dsp will be mapped to PCM #2 of
78 the card #0. Similarly, when adsp_map=0, /dev/adsp will be mapped
79 to PCM #0 of the card #0.
80 For changing the second or later card, specify the option with
81 commas, such like "dsp_map=0,1".
82
83 nonblock_open option is used to change the behavior of the PCM
84 regarding opening the device. When this option is non-zero,
85 opening a busy OSS PCM device won't be blocked but return
86 immediately with EAGAIN (just like O_NONBLOCK flag).

Rene Hermancf40a312006-03-28 12:38:20 +0200120 Module snd-adlib
121 ----------------
122
123 Module for AdLib FM cards.
124
125 port - port # for OPL chip
126
127 This module supports multiple cards. It does not support autoprobe, so
128 the port must be specified. For actual AdLib FM cards it will be 0x388.
129 Note that this card does not have PCM support and no mixer; only FM
130 synthesis.
131
132 Make sure you have "sbiload" from the alsa-tools package available and,
133 after loading the module, find out the assigned ALSA sequencer port
134 number through "sbiload -l". Example output:
135
136 Port Client name Port name
137 64:0 OPL2 FM synth OPL2 FM Port
138
139 Load the std.sb and drums.sb patches also supplied by sbiload:
140
141 sbiload -p 64:0 std.sb drums.sb
142
143 If you use this driver to drive an OPL3, you can use std.o3 and drums.o3
144 instead. To have the card produce sound, use aplaymidi from alsa-utils:
145
146 aplaymidi -p 64:0 foo.mid

Takashi Iwaic74db862005-05-12 14:26:27 +02001095 Note 2: If you get click noises on output, try the module option
1096 position_fix=1 or 2. position_fix=1 will use the SD_LPIB
1097 register value without FIFO size correction as the current
1098 DMA pointer. position_fix=2 will make the driver to use
1099 the position buffer instead of reading SD_LPIB register.
1100 (Usually SD_LPLIB register is more accurate than the
1101 position buffer.)
1102
Takashi Iwai27346162006-01-12 18:28:44 +01001103 NB: If you get many "azx_get_response timeout" messages at
1104 loading, it's likely a problem of interrupts (e.g. ACPI irq
1105 routing). Try to boot with options like "pci=noacpi". Also, you
1106 can try "single_cmd=1" module option. This will switch the
1107 communication method between HDA controller and codecs to the
1108 single immediate commands instead of CORB/RIRB. Basically, the
1109 single command mode is provided only for BIOS, and you won't get
1110 unsolicited events, too. But, at least, this works independently
1111 from the irq. Remember this is a last resort, and should be
1112 avoided as much as possible...
1113
Takashi Iwai95904742007-05-19 17:06:42 +02001114 MORE NOTES ON "azx_get_response timeout" PROBLEMS:
1115 On some hardwares, you may need to add a proper probe_mask option
1116 to avoid the "azx_get_response timeout" problem above, instead.
1117 This occurs when the access to non-existing or non-working codec slot
1118 (likely a modem one) causes a stall of the communication via HD-audio
1119 bus. You can see which codec slots are probed by enabling
Takashi Iwai62cf8722008-05-20 12:15:15 +02001120 CONFIG_SND_DEBUG_VERBOSE, or simply from the file name of the codec
Takashi Iwai95904742007-05-19 17:06:42 +02001121 proc files. Then limit the slots to probe by probe_mask option.
1122 For example, probe_mask=1 means to probe only the first slot, and
1123 probe_mask=4 means only the third slot.

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001504 Module snd-nm256
1505 ----------------
1506
1507 Module for NeoMagic NM256AV/ZX chips
1508
1509 playback_bufsize - max playback frame size in kB (4-128kB)
1510 capture_bufsize - max capture frame size in kB (4-128kB)
1511 force_ac97 - 0 or 1 (disabled by default)
1512 buffer_top - specify buffer top address
1513 use_cache - 0 or 1 (disabled by default)
1514 vaio_hack - alias buffer_top=0x25a800
1515 reset_workaround - enable AC97 RESET workaround for some laptops
Takashi Iwaid1f38cf2005-10-19 16:04:27 +02001516 reset_workaround2 - enable extended AC97 RESET workaround for some
1517 other laptops
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001518
Takashi Iwai8a3fb4d2005-10-20 17:10:49 +02001519 This module supports one chip and autoprobe.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001520
1521 The power-management is supported.
1522
1523 Note: on some notebooks the buffer address cannot be detected
1524 automatically, or causes hang-up during initialization.
Matt LaPlantefff92892006-10-03 22:47:42 +02001525 In such a case, specify the buffer top address explicitly via
1526 the buffer_top option.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001527 For example,
1528 Sony F250: buffer_top=0x25a800
1529 Sony F270: buffer_top=0x272800
1530 The driver supports only ac97 codec. It's possible to force
1531 to initialize/use ac97 although it's not detected. In such a
1532 case, use force_ac97=1 option - but *NO* guarantee whether it
1533 works!
1534
1535 Note: The NM256 chip can be linked internally with non-AC97
1536 codecs. This driver supports only the AC97 codec, and won't work
1537 with machines with other (most likely CS423x or OPL3SAx) chips,
1538 even though the device is detected in lspci. In such a case, try
1539 other drivers, e.g. snd-cs4232 or snd-opl3sa2. Some has ISA-PnP
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02001540 but some doesn't have ISA PnP. You'll need to specify isapnp=0
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001541 and proper hardware parameters in the case without ISA PnP.
1542
1543 Note: some laptops need a workaround for AC97 RESET. For the
1544 known hardware like Dell Latitude LS and Sony PCG-F305, this
1545 workaround is enabled automatically. For other laptops with a
1546 hard freeze, you can try reset_workaround=1 option.
1547
Takashi Iwaid1f38cf2005-10-19 16:04:27 +02001548 Note: Dell Latitude CSx laptops have another problem regarding
1549 AC97 RESET. On these laptops, reset_workaround2 option is
1550 turned on as default. This option is worth to try if the
1551 previous reset_workaround option doesn't help.
1552
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001553 Note: This driver is really crappy. It's a porting from the
1554 OSS driver, which is a result of black-magic reverse engineering.
1555 The detection of codec will fail if the driver is loaded *after*
1556 X-server as described above. You might be able to force to load
1557 the module, but it may result in hang-up. Hence, make sure that
1558 you load this module *before* X if you encounter this kind of
1559 problem.

2037 Module snd-via82xx
2038 ------------------
2039
2040 Module for AC'97 motherboards based on VIA 82C686A/686B, 8233,
Sergey Vlasov2d7eb7c2005-04-11 15:04:33 +02002041 8233A, 8233C, 8235, 8237 (south) bridge.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002042
2043 mpu_port - 0x300,0x310,0x320,0x330, otherwise obtain BIOS setup
2044 [VIA686A/686B only]
2045 joystick - Enable joystick (default off) [VIA686A/686B only]
2046 ac97_clock - AC'97 codec clock base (default 48000Hz)
2047 dxs_support - support DXS channels,
Sergey Vlasov2d7eb7c2005-04-11 15:04:33 +02002048 0 = auto (default), 1 = enable, 2 = disable,
2049 3 = 48k only, 4 = no VRA, 5 = enable any sample
2050 rate and different sample rates on different
2051 channels
2052 [VIA8233/C, 8235, 8237 only]
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002053 ac97_quirk - AC'97 workaround for strange hardware
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002054 See "AC97 Quirk Option" section below.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002055
Clemens Ladischb7fe4622005-10-04 08:46:51 +02002056 This module supports one chip and autoprobe.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002057
2058 Note: on some SMP motherboards like MSI 694D the interrupts might
2059 not be generated properly. In such a case, please try to
2060 set the SMP (or MPS) version on BIOS to 1.1 instead of
2061 default value 1.4. Then the interrupt number will be
2062 assigned under 15. You might also upgrade your BIOS.
2063
Sergey Vlasov2d7eb7c2005-04-11 15:04:33 +02002064 Note: VIA8233/5/7 (not VIA8233A) can support DXS (direct sound)
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002065 channels as the first PCM. On these channels, up to 4
Sergey Vlasov2d7eb7c2005-04-11 15:04:33 +02002066 streams can be played at the same time, and the controller
2067 can perform sample rate conversion with separate rates for
2068 each channel.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002069 As default (dxs_support = 0), 48k fixed rate is chosen
2070 except for the known devices since the output is often
2071 noisy except for 48k on some mother boards due to the
2072 bug of BIOS.
Sergey Vlasov2d7eb7c2005-04-11 15:04:33 +02002073 Please try once dxs_support=5 and if it works on other
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002074 sample rates (e.g. 44.1kHz of mp3 playback), please let us
2075 know the PCI subsystem vendor/device id's (output of
2076 "lspci -nv").
Takashi Iwaicdc27f32005-05-27 11:11:02 +02002077 If dxs_support=5 does not work, try dxs_support=4; if it
2078 doesn't work too, try dxs_support=1. (dxs_support=1 is
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002079 usually for old motherboards. The correct implemented
Takashi Iwaicdc27f32005-05-27 11:11:02 +02002080 board should work with 4 or 5.) If it still doesn't
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002081 work and the default setting is ok, dxs_support=3 is the
2082 right choice. If the default setting doesn't work at all,
2083 try dxs_support=2 to disable the DXS channels.
2084 In any cases, please let us know the result and the
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002085 subsystem vendor/device ids. See "Links and Addresses"
2086 below.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002087
2088 Note: for the MPU401 on VIA823x, use snd-mpu401 driver
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002089 additionally. The mpu_port option is for VIA686 chips only.

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002208AC97 Quirk Option
2209=================
2210
2211The ac97_quirk option is used to enable/override the workaround for
2212specific devices on drivers for on-board AC'97 controllers like
2213snd-intel8x0. Some hardware have swapped output pins between Master
2214and Headphone, or Surround (thanks to confusion of AC'97
2215specifications from version to version :-)
2216
2217The driver provides the auto-detection of known problematic devices,
2218but some might be unknown or wrongly detected. In such a case, pass
2219the proper value with this option.
2220
2221The following strings are accepted:
2222 - default Don't override the default setting
Takashi Iwai10e4097f2005-11-17 11:04:55 +01002223 - none Disable the quirk
Takashi Iwai62430082005-09-05 17:12:29 +02002224 - hp_only Bind Master and Headphone controls as a single control
2225 - swap_hp Swap headphone and master controls
2226 - swap_surround Swap master and surround controls
2227 - ad_sharing For AD1985, turn on OMS bit and use headphone
2228 - alc_jack For ALC65x, turn on the jack sense mode
2229 - inv_eapd Inverted EAPD implementation
2230 - mute_led Bind EAPD bit for turning on/off mute LED
2231
2232For backward compatibility, the corresponding integer value -1, 0,
2233... are accepted, too.
2234
2235For example, if "Master" volume control has no effect on your device
2236but only "Headphone" does, pass ac97_quirk=hp_only module option.

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002239Configuring Non-ISAPNP Cards
2240============================
2241
2242When the kernel is configured with ISA-PnP support, the modules
2243supporting the isapnp cards will have module options "isapnp".
2244If this option is set, *only* the ISA-PnP devices will be probed.
2245For probing the non ISA-PnP cards, you have to pass "isapnp=0" option
2246together with the proper i/o and irq configuration.
2247
2248When the kernel is configured without ISA-PnP support, isapnp option
2249will be not built in.
2250
2251
2252Module Autoloading Support
2253==========================
2254
2255The ALSA drivers can be loaded automatically on demand by defining
2256module aliases. The string 'snd-card-%1' is requested for ALSA native
2257devices where %i is sound card number from zero to seven.
2258
2259To auto-load an ALSA driver for OSS services, define the string
2260'sound-slot-%i' where %i means the slot number for OSS, which
2261corresponds to the card index of ALSA. Usually, define this
Tobias Klauserd533f672005-09-10 00:26:46 -07002262as the same card module.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002263
2264An example configuration for a single emu10k1 card is like below:
2265----- /etc/modprobe.conf
2266alias snd-card-0 snd-emu10k1
2267alias sound-slot-0 snd-emu10k1
2268----- /etc/modprobe.conf
2269
2270The available number of auto-loaded sound cards depends on the module
2271option "cards_limit" of snd module. As default it's set to 1.
2272To enable the auto-loading of multiple cards, specify the number of
2273sound cards in that option.
2274
2275When multiple cards are available, it'd better to specify the index
2276number for each card via module option, too, so that the order of
2277cards is kept consistent.
2278
2279An example configuration for two sound cards is like below:
2280
2281----- /etc/modprobe.conf
2282# ALSA portion
2283options snd cards_limit=2
2284alias snd-card-0 snd-interwave
2285alias snd-card-1 snd-ens1371
2286options snd-interwave index=0
2287options snd-ens1371 index=1
2288# OSS/Free portion
2289alias sound-slot-0 snd-interwave
2290alias sound-slot-1 snd-ens1371
Matt LaPlante2fe0ae72006-10-03 22:50:39 +02002291----- /etc/modprobe.conf
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07002292
2293In this example, the interwave card is always loaded as the first card
2294(index 0) and ens1371 as the second (index 1).
2295
Takashi Iwai304cd072007-10-26 15:10:15 +02002296Alternative (and new) way to fixate the slot assignment is to use
2297"slots" option of snd module. In the case above, specify like the
2298following:
2299
2300options snd slots=snd-interwave,snd-ens1371
2301
2302Then, the first slot (#0) is reserved for snd-interwave driver, and
2303the second (#1) for snd-ens1371. You can omit index option in each
2304driver if slots option is used (although you can still have them at
2305the same time as long as they don't conflict).
2306
2307The slots option is especially useful for avoiding the possible
2308hot-plugging and the resultant slot conflict. For example, in the
2309case above again, the first two slots are already reserved. If any
2310other driver (e.g. snd-usb-audio) is loaded before snd-interwave or
2311snd-ens1371, it will be assigned to the third or later slot.
2312
Takashi Iwaia93bbaa2008-05-27 17:59:24 +02002313When a module name is given with '!', the slot will be given for any
2314modules but that name. For example, "slots=!snd-pcsp" will reserve
2315the first slot for any modules but snd-pcsp.

2318ALSA PCM devices to OSS devices mapping
2319=======================================
2320
2321/dev/snd/pcmC0D0[c|p] -> /dev/audio0 (/dev/audio) -> minor 4
2322/dev/snd/pcmC0D0[c|p] -> /dev/dsp0 (/dev/dsp) -> minor 3
2323/dev/snd/pcmC0D1[c|p] -> /dev/adsp0 (/dev/adsp) -> minor 12
2324/dev/snd/pcmC1D0[c|p] -> /dev/audio1 -> minor 4+16 = 20
2325/dev/snd/pcmC1D0[c|p] -> /dev/dsp1 -> minor 3+16 = 19
2326/dev/snd/pcmC1D1[c|p] -> /dev/adsp1 -> minor 12+16 = 28
2327/dev/snd/pcmC2D0[c|p] -> /dev/audio2 -> minor 4+32 = 36
2328/dev/snd/pcmC2D0[c|p] -> /dev/dsp2 -> minor 3+32 = 39
2329/dev/snd/pcmC2D1[c|p] -> /dev/adsp2 -> minor 12+32 = 44
2330
2331The first number from /dev/snd/pcmC{X}D{Y}[c|p] expression means
2332sound card number and second means device number. The ALSA devices
2333have either 'c' or 'p' suffix indicating the direction, capture and
2334playback, respectively.
2335
2336Please note that the device mapping above may be varied via the module
2337options of snd-pcm-oss module.

Takashi Iwaib6a96912005-05-30 18:27:03 +02002370Early Buffer Allocation
2371=======================
2372
2373Some drivers (e.g. hdsp) require the large contiguous buffers, and
2374sometimes it's too late to find such spaces when the driver module is
2375actually loaded due to memory fragmentation. You can pre-allocate the
2376PCM buffers by loading snd-page-alloc module and write commands to its
2377proc file in prior, for example, in the early boot stage like
2378/etc/init.d/*.local scripts.
2379
2380Reading the proc file /proc/drivers/snd-page-alloc shows the current
2381usage of page allocation. In writing, you can send the following
2382commands to the snd-page-alloc driver:
2383
2384 - add VENDOR DEVICE MASK SIZE BUFFERS
2385
2386 VENDOR and DEVICE are PCI vendor and device IDs. They take
2387 integer numbers (0x prefix is needed for the hex).
2388 MASK is the PCI DMA mask. Pass 0 if not restricted.
2389 SIZE is the size of each buffer to allocate. You can pass
2390 k and m suffix for KB and MB. The max number is 16MB.
2391 BUFFERS is the number of buffers to allocate. It must be greater
2392 than 0. The max number is 4.
2393
2394 - erase
2395
2396 This will erase the all pre-allocated buffers which are not in
2397 use.
